The First 24 Hours

Java Sparrow chicks hatch after approximately 14 to 16 days of incubation, emerging as tiny, featherless, and completely helpless nestlings. Their eyes are sealed shut and their skin is translucent and pinkish, revealing the underlying musculature. At hatching, each chick weighs only a few grams and is entirely dependent on its parents for warmth, protection, and nutrition. The first hours are critical for establishing the parent-chick bond that will sustain the young bird through its earliest development.

During this initial period, healthy parent birds will instinctively begin feeding their hatchlings within hours of emergence. The chicks possess a feeding response that causes them to gape widely when they sense vibrations or warmth near the nest, opening their mouths to reveal brightly colored mouth markings that guide the parents during feeding. It is essential that the nesting environment remains calm and undisturbed so the parents can focus entirely on their new offspring without stress or distraction.

Breeders and keepers should resist the urge to handle or closely inspect the chicks during the first day unless there is a clear sign of distress. Excessive interference can cause parent birds to abandon the nest or neglect feeding duties. A brief visual check from a reasonable distance is usually sufficient to confirm that chicks are alive and that the parents are attentive. If a chick appears to have been pushed from the nest or is noticeably cold and unresponsive, intervention may be necessary, but this should be approached with caution and ideally guided by an avian veterinarian.

The nest box or nesting area should be secure, clean, and lined with appropriate nesting material that the parents have arranged themselves. Java Sparrows prefer enclosed nest boxes with a small entry hole, which helps retain warmth and gives the parents a sense of security. Avoid replacing or rearranging nesting material at this stage, as doing so can disorient the parents and disrupt their caregiving routine.

Feeding & Nutrition

Newborn Java Sparrow chicks rely entirely on their parents for nutrition during the first several weeks of life. The parent birds regurgitate a partially digested mixture of seeds and other food directly into the gaping mouths of the chicks. This crop milk and seed mixture provides the essential nutrients, moisture, and calories that the rapidly growing hatchlings need to survive. Ensuring that the parent birds themselves have access to a high-quality and varied diet during this period is one of the most important things a keeper can do to support chick health.

During the nesting and rearing period, the adult birds' diet should be supplemented with egg food, sprouted seeds, and finely chopped leafy greens to increase the protein and nutrient density of the food they pass on to their young. Cuttlebone and mineral blocks should always be available, as the calcium demands on breeding and feeding parents are significantly elevated. Fresh water must be provided and changed at least daily, as parent birds will drink more frequently when feeding a brood.

If parent birds fail to feed or reject a chick, hand-feeding may become necessary. Hand-rearing Java Sparrow chicks is a demanding process that requires specialized formula designed for finches or small passerines, delivered via a tiny syringe or pipette at regular intervals throughout the day and night. The formula must be mixed to the correct consistency and temperature to prevent crop burns or aspiration. Keepers who find themselves in this situation should consult an experienced avian breeder or veterinarian immediately, as the margin for error with such small chicks is extremely narrow.

As the chicks grow through their first week, feeding frequency from the parents naturally increases to keep pace with the chicks' metabolic demands. A well-fed chick will have a visibly full crop after feeding, appearing as a small, rounded bulge at the base of the neck. Monitoring crop fullness from a respectful distance is one of the best ways to assess whether the parents are adequately nourishing their young without unnecessary disturbance.

Developmental Milestones

The developmental trajectory of a Java Sparrow chick is remarkably swift. Within the first two to three days after hatching, the chicks begin to develop a thin layer of down that provides minimal insulation but marks the beginning of feather growth. By the end of the first week, pin feathers start to emerge along the wings and back, giving the chicks a spiny, almost porcupine-like appearance. These pin feathers will gradually unfurl over the coming days to reveal the juvenile plumage beneath.

Eye slits typically begin to open around day five to seven, though full vision takes several more days to develop. Once the eyes open, the chicks become noticeably more responsive to their environment, reacting to movement and light with increased alertness. This is also the period when the chicks begin to develop stronger leg muscles, shifting and repositioning themselves within the nest more actively than during their first few days.

By the end of the second week, the chicks are substantially feathered and beginning to resemble small birds rather than helpless hatchlings. Their juvenile plumage is typically a muted brownish-gray, lacking the bold black, white, and pink markings of the adult Java Sparrow. The beak, which starts out pale and soft, gradually darkens and hardens during this period. Wing stretching and flapping exercises begin around this time as the chicks instinctively prepare their flight muscles for eventual fledging.

Fledging generally occurs between 21 and 28 days of age, when the chicks leave the nest for the first time. Initial flights are clumsy and short, and the young birds will spend much of their time perching near the nest and returning to it for rest and continued parental feeding. This transition period is both exciting and nerve-wracking for keepers, as the young birds are vulnerable to injury from awkward landings or collisions with cage walls and furnishings.

Temperature & Environment

Maintaining an appropriate thermal environment is critical for newborn Java Sparrow chicks, as they are unable to regulate their own body temperature for the first week or more of life. The parent birds provide the necessary warmth by brooding the chicks, settling over them in the nest to transfer body heat. The ambient room temperature should be kept stable and comfortable, ideally between 75 and 85 degrees Fahrenheit, to reduce the thermoregulatory burden on the brooding parents and minimize the risk of chilling if they briefly leave the nest.

Drafts are one of the most dangerous environmental hazards for newborn chicks. Even a mild draft can cause rapid heat loss in such tiny bodies, leading to hypothermia, weakened immune response, and potentially death. The cage or aviary should be positioned away from windows, exterior doors, air conditioning vents, and fans. If the breeding setup is in a room that experiences temperature fluctuations, a ceramic heat emitter or radiant panel heater placed near but not directly over the cage can help maintain a stable thermal zone.

Humidity is another often-overlooked environmental factor. Very dry air can cause dehydration in hatchlings and may lead to complications with feather development. A moderate humidity level of around 50 to 60 percent is generally appropriate. In arid climates or during winter months when indoor heating dries the air, a room humidifier can be beneficial. Conversely, excessive humidity can promote mold and bacterial growth in the nesting material, so balance is key.

Lighting should follow a natural day-night cycle to support the parents' circadian rhythms and feeding schedule. Avoid placing the cage in an area with constant artificial light or complete darkness. A consistent cycle of approximately 12 to 14 hours of light followed by 10 to 12 hours of quiet darkness supports healthy parental behavior and allows both the adults and chicks adequate rest periods.

Early Socialization

Socialization during the newborn period in Java Sparrows is a delicate balance between allowing the chicks to bond with their parents and gently introducing human presence so the birds grow up tolerant of people. In the first week, socialization should be minimal and passive. Simply being in the same room, speaking softly, and going about normal activities near the cage helps the chicks become accustomed to household sounds and human movement without any direct interaction that could stress the parents.

As the chicks' eyes open and they become more aware of their surroundings during the second week, very brief and gentle handling sessions can be introduced if the goal is to produce tame, hand-friendly birds. These sessions should last no more than a few minutes and should be conducted with warm, clean hands. The chicks should be returned to the nest promptly, and the parents should be monitored afterward to ensure they resume normal care. Some parent birds tolerate human handling of their chicks with little concern, while others may become agitated or even aggressive in defense of their young.

For breeders who intend to keep the Java Sparrows as aviary birds rather than hands-on pets, extensive handling is unnecessary and may cause more stress than benefit. In this case, socialization consists primarily of the chicks learning flock dynamics from their parents and any other birds housed in the same space. Java Sparrows are naturally social and flock-oriented, and chicks raised in a group setting with attentive parents tend to develop well-adjusted social behaviors with minimal human intervention.

Regardless of the socialization approach chosen, consistency is important. Sudden changes in routine, loud noises, or the introduction of unfamiliar people or animals near the nesting area can set back socialization progress and increase stress for both the parent birds and their chicks. A calm, predictable environment is the foundation upon which all successful socialization is built.

Health Screening & Vet Visits

Health monitoring of newborn Java Sparrow chicks begins with careful daily observation rather than physical examination. During the first two weeks, the most informative health indicators are crop fullness after feeding, the appearance and frequency of droppings, the rate of feather development, and the chicks' overall responsiveness and activity level within the nest. Healthy chicks are warm to the touch, have plump and well-filled crops after feeding sessions, and produce small but regular droppings that are not excessively watery or discolored.

A veterinary visit specifically for the chicks is not typically necessary unless signs of illness or developmental problems are observed. However, keepers who are new to breeding Java Sparrows may benefit from establishing a relationship with an avian veterinarian before the breeding season begins. Having a vet who is familiar with finch species on call can be invaluable if an emergency arises, as not all veterinary practices have experience with small passerine birds.

Common health concerns in newborn Java Sparrows include crop stasis, where food fails to move through the digestive system properly, and splayed legs, a condition in which the chick's legs splay outward instead of positioning correctly beneath the body. Crop stasis can sometimes be addressed by gently massaging the crop area and ensuring the parents are providing appropriately softened food, but persistent cases require veterinary attention. Splayed legs can often be corrected if caught early through gentle hobbling techniques, but again, guidance from an experienced breeder or vet is strongly recommended.

If any chick in the clutch appears lethargic, fails to gape for food, feels cold, or shows signs of labored breathing, it should be isolated in a warm, quiet brooder and evaluated by a veterinarian as soon as possible. Illness can spread rapidly among nestmates in the confined space of a nest box, so prompt action protects not only the sick individual but the entire brood.

When to Worry

Knowing the difference between normal newborn behavior and genuine warning signs is essential for anyone caring for Java Sparrow chicks. It is normal for very young chicks to sleep for extended periods between feedings and to appear relatively inactive. It is also normal for the parents to occasionally leave the nest briefly to eat, drink, or stretch. However, prolonged absence from the nest by both parents, especially during the first week, is cause for concern and may indicate that the parents are stressed, ill, or have abandoned the clutch.

A chick that consistently has an empty crop while its nestmates appear well-fed may be getting outcompeted during feedings. This is more common in larger clutches where smaller or weaker chicks can be pushed aside by more vigorous siblings. If one chick is consistently falling behind in growth, supplemental hand-feeding may be necessary to prevent starvation. Monitoring individual chick weights with a small gram scale can help identify this problem before it becomes critical.

Abnormal droppings are one of the earliest and most reliable indicators of illness in young chicks. Droppings that are excessively watery, contain undigested food, are an unusual color such as bright yellow or green, or have a foul odor may indicate infection, digestive problems, or an inappropriate diet being passed from the parents. While minor variations in droppings can be normal, persistent abnormalities warrant a closer look and potentially a veterinary consultation.

Sudden death in apparently healthy chicks, while distressing, is not uncommon in finch breeding and can result from congenital defects, bacterial infections, or environmental factors that are not always preventable. If multiple chicks die in quick succession, the environment should be thoroughly evaluated for toxins, temperature instability, or contamination, and surviving chicks should be examined by a veterinarian. Keeping detailed records of each clutch, including hatch dates, weights, and any observed abnormalities, helps identify patterns that can improve outcomes in future breeding attempts.
